Output 3ba305663064bba24dc49d92d08a93a5edfd7bcaa4b83124bb6290f87e74915a:60

value
751466
script pubkey
OP_0 OP_PUSHBYTES_20 5187574353440fe63cd8bde8d010ff089fd2350c
address
bc1q2xr4ws6ngs87v0xchh5dqy8lpz0aydgvq6jyjq
transaction
3ba305663064bba24dc49d92d08a93a5edfd7bcaa4b83124bb6290f87e74915a
spent
true